Head-to-Head Stats Comparison

Okay, time for a little side-by-side comparison, folks! Let's break down some key stats so you can see where these two stand against each other. Keep in mind that stats don't tell the whole story, but they definitely give us a good starting point.

  • Passing Yards: Allen tends to have slightly higher passing yard totals. His big arm is perfect for racking up those yards. Jackson's numbers are still impressive, but the Bills' offense often prioritizes throwing the ball, which gives Allen a slight advantage in this category.
  • Touchdown Passes: Both quarterbacks are pretty close here, but Allen might have a slight edge, especially in seasons where the Bills' offense is clicking. Jackson's often balanced attack (with a strong run game) can sometimes mean fewer passing touchdowns, even when he plays great.
  • Rushing Yards: This is where Jackson shines. He's consistently among the league leaders in rushing yards for quarterbacks. Allen is a threat to run, but Jackson’s speed and agility make him a bigger rushing threat.
  • Completion Percentage: Both have improved over the years, but it's pretty close. The offenses they play in have different focuses, which affects these numbers.
  • Interceptions: Both quarterbacks have had their share of interceptions. Allen sometimes takes more risks, which can lead to higher interception numbers. Jackson has steadily improved in this area, but both QBs are pretty solid.

This is just a snapshot, of course. Season-to-season numbers can vary, depending on injuries, offensive schemes, and the talent around each quarterback. It is hard to compare them in every way, so let's continue.

Weaknesses and Areas for Improvement

No player is perfect, right? Here are a few areas where each quarterback could continue to level up their game.

Lamar Jackson:

  • Staying Healthy: Jackson has had some injury issues. Staying healthy is critical for the Ravens to reach their full potential. Playing a full season is very important.
  • Consistency as a Passer: While he has improved, maintaining consistent accuracy and decision-making on every throw will be key to his long-term success. He needs to improve every year to solidify his legacy.

Josh Allen:

  • Reducing Turnovers: Allen can sometimes force throws that lead to interceptions. Cutting down on turnovers is critical. Improving decision-making will help.
  • Accuracy: While his arm strength is incredible, fine-tuning his accuracy, especially on shorter throws, could further elevate his game. Getting better on the shorter routes will help.
